A: The corrected scores obtained by each of the candidates will further be converted into standardized scores following Linear Conversion Method. Each candidate will have to secure a minimum standardized score in each of the tests to qualify in the written examination and to be considered for vacancies in the participating banks. The cut-off points will be decided based on the national average (National Average – 1/4 Standard Deviation for General category candidates and National Average – 3/4 Standard Deviation for Reserved Category candidates).
